A story of strength, friendship + finding your way home

A vibrant reimagining of The Wizard of Oz, “The Wiz” is rooted in R&B, gospel and soul, and told through the lens of Black culture, joy and community. The story follows Dorothy, a young woman searching for where she belongs, who is suddenly swept away to the dazzling land of Oz.

Lost in an unfamiliar world, Dorothy sets off to find the mysterious Wiz—the one person said to have the power to help her get home. As she follows the Yellow Brick Road, she meets three unforgettable friends.

Together, they face challenges that test their fears, friendships and self-belief, only to discover that what they’ve been searching for may have been inside them all along.

At its heart, “The Wiz” is about empowerment, identity and community, and this production leans fully into that spirit!
